Definition
Fuller: having a greater quantity, richness, or intensity; more complete or abundant.
Sample Sentences
- The artist's latest work is much fuller in color and depth than his previous pieces.
- As the students engaged in discussions, the classroom atmosphere became fuller with ideas and enthusiasm.
- Her schedule became fuller as she took on more responsibilities at work.
- The garden appeared fuller after the recent rain nourished the plants and flowers.
- He felt a sense of fulfillment as his life became fuller with meaningful relationships and experiences.
